_Abyssinia and Nubia._—“Hand,” Tedémbetôn, (_Nub._) “Tongue,” Mülhassh (_Abyss._); E’midáp, (_Nub._) “Ear,” A’shinhá (_Abyss._); Ishenáh, Wongwil, (_Nub._) “Nose,” Affinkjáha (_Abyss._); A’ffinkjách, Ognûf, (_Nub._) “Foot,” Tarékkas (_Abyss._); Regget, (_Nub._) “Head,” Râassih (_Abyss._); Dimmáha, O’gürmá, (_Nub._) _Berbers and Dongolans._—“Hand,” Iddegh (_Ber._); Ihg, (_Don._) “Tongue,” Nárka (_Ber._); Nádka, (_Don._) “Ear,” U’kkegá (_Ber._); Ulûk, (_Don._) “Nose,” Szurringa, (_Ber. & Don._) “Foot,” Oèntúga (_Ber._); Ossentuge, (_Don._) _Phellatahs and Fulahs._—“Hand,” Néworéh (_Phel._); Youngo, (_Ful._) “Tongue,” Démgal (_Phel._); D’heingall, (_Ful._) “Ear,” Nuppi (_Phel._) Noppy, (_Ful._) “Nose,” Njelhinerát (_Phel._); Hener, (_Ful._) “Foot,” Kússengál (_Phel._); Kavassongal, (_Ful._) “Head,” Hóre (_Phel._); Horde, (_Ful._) NEGRO-LAND. _Iolofs and Sereres._—“Hand,” Loho, Loco [properly the Arm], Lokoo (_Iol._); Bayie, (_Ser._) “Tongue,” Laming, Lamai, Lammegue, Lamin (_Iol._); Delemme, (_Ser._) “Ear,” Smanoppe, Nope, Noppe (_Iol._); Noffe, (_Ser._) “Nose,” Smak-bookan, Bacann, Boucanne, Baccané (_Iol._); Guisse, (_Ser._) “Foot,” Simatank, Tangue (_Iol._); Guiaf, (_Ser._) “Head,” Smababb, Boppe, Bappe, Bop (_Iol._); Coque, (_Ser._). _Mandingos._—“Hand,” Bulla, Boula [Hand and Arm]. “Tongue,” Ning. “Ear,” Toola. “Nose,” Noong. “Foot,” Sing. “Head,” Kung, Koon. _Jallunkans and Sokko._—“Hand,” Ibolee (_Jal._); Bulla, Blu, (_Sok._) “Foot,” Itgenge (_Jal._); Afo, (_Sok._) “Head,” Ikkunjee (_Jal._); Ukkung, (_Sok._) _Kanga, Mangree, and Gien._—“Hand,” Nakoa (_Kan._); Ikko, (_Gien._) “Foot,” Namboo (_Kan._); Trippi (_Man._); Nugee, (_Gien._) “Head,” Nandewu (_Kan._); Tri (_Man._); Ungo, (_Gien._) _Fetu and Gold Coast._—“Hand,” Ensah, (_Fetu._) “Tongue,” Teckremà (_Fetu_); Decrame, (_G. Coast._) “Ear,” Asschaba (_Fetu_); Asso, (_G. Coast._) “Nose,” Engvvinni (_Fetu_); O-u-nom, (_G. Coast._) “Foot,” Anan, (_Fetu._) “Head,” Etyr (_Fetu_); Eteri, (_G. Coast._) _Amina, Akkim, and Akripon._—“Hand,” En-saa, Obaa (_Am. & Akkim_); Obaa, (_Akri._) “Foot,” Onang (_Am. & Akkim_); Djabi, (_Akri._) “Head,” Utieri (_Am._); Metih (_Akkim_); Nuntji, (_Akri._) _Akrai and Tambi._—“Hand,” Nindeh, Dinde, Nindé (_Ak._); Nindi, (_Tam._) “Arm,” Nindeh, (_Ak._) “Ear,” Toy, (_Ak._) “Foot,” Nanne, Nandé, (_Ak._); Nandi, (_Tam._) “Head,” Ithu, Oitju (_Ak._); Ii, (_Tam._) _Widah, Papah, and Watje._—“Hand,” Alo (_Wid._); Allo (_Pap._); Aschi, (_Wat._) “Ears,” Otto, (_Wid._) “Nose,” Aonty, (_Wid._) “Foot,” Affo (_Wid._); Afo, (_Pap. & Wat._) “Head,” Ta, (_Pap. & Wat._) _Kongo and Angolan._—“Hand,” Moco [_pl._], Kook, Coco, (_Kon._) “Foot,” Malu (_Kon._); Quirio, (_An._) “Head,” Ontu, (_Kon._) _Loango, Mandongo, and Camba._—“Hand,” Kogo (_Lo._); Koko, (_Man. & Cam._) “Foot,” Kulu (_Lo. & Cam._); Kolo, (_Man._) “Head,” Tu (_Lo._); Motu, (_Man. & Cam._)
